  2. Our patients will have comfort meds available at the first sign of transitioning, if not before. Our hospice has liberal standing orders and narc meds in backup box so if a facility needs them in the middle of the night we would deliver them. That said, we don't like making runs in the middle of the night so our nurses are very good about having them ordered and in-house ahead of time.
